Abstract

Tracking Planetary Motion in the Classroom by Using Video Analysis in Astronomical Model Experiments In this article, we show that with the use of video analysis software, in our case Tracker, the trajectories can be highlighted, and complex phenomena such as formation of planetary orbits or gravity-assisted maneuvers of spacecraft can be illustrated. Gravity-assisted maneuver (flyby maneuver) The gravity-assisted maneuver uses the gravity of an astronomical object to save propellant and reduce expense. Formation of planetary orbits The third experiment simulates a primordial solar system, indicating an answer to why the bodies in a solar system revolve in the same direction.
